| Depending on the thickness and quality of the glass, you CAN repair a bong. If the break is clean enough, and the glass is thick (thin glass is nearly impossible to repair effectively), and you get a really strong epoxy glue that works with glass, and let it set for the suggested amount of time, holding it in place, yes, you can fix your bong.
